You just need to enter the dividend and divisor values. The answer will be detailed below.For dividing the fraction a/b and c/d the reciprocal of c/d is d/c. You then multiply the first fraction by the reciprocal of the second fraction. a/b ÷ c/d =a/b x d/c = a*d / b*c. Example 2: For dividing the fractions 1/5 and 15/4. 1/5 ÷ 15/4 = 1/5 x 4/15 = 4/75. The answer is 4/75. This answer is already in its simplest form.Quotient and remainder calculator. A negative number divided by a negative number always yields a positive number. For instance, -4 / -2 = 2. In other words, there are two -2s in -4. Likewise, two negative numbers multiplied together always yield a positive number. For examp...1 divided by 13 = 0. The remainder is 1. Division calculator with steps.
